Bridge comments put Pawlenty in tough political position

Professor Larry Jacobs comments on the recent statements about bridge funding made by Sen. John McCain.

"Either the Governor is right, or John McCain is right," said Larry Jacobs, director of the Humphrey Institute's Center for the Study of Politics and Governance. "They're clearly on parallel universes."

Jacobs said it looked like Pawlenty and McCain had different talking points today. And it stayed that way throughout the day, as McCain once again talked about "pork-barrel" projects.
